2.NounA tirade, harsh scolding or rant, whether spoken or written.
"She gave her son a harangue about the dangers of playing in the street.; The priest took thirty minutes to deliver his harangue on timeliness, making the entire service run late."
3.VerbTo give a forceful and lengthy lecture or criticism to someone.
"The angry motorist leapt from his car to harangue the other driver."
